About Broward Children’s Center (BCC)

Broward Children’s Center (BCC) is dedicated to transforming lives by providing specialized care to children and young adults who are medically fragile and developmentally disabled. Our comprehensive services range from 24/7 skilled nursing at our pediatric care facility to developmental education programs, therapeutic support, and family-centered services like respite care, social services, and in-home health support.

With unique programs including ABA therapy, developmental preschools, K-12, Home Health and PPEC outpatient care, BCC ensures each individual receives tailored support to thrive. Essential Functions

  1. Conducting psychosocial assessments and program intakes along with the Director Social Services for clients of the Social Services programs.
  2. Gather and track client data for programmatic outcomes and ensure that client charts are thoroughly documented.
  3. Ensure that client paperwork is updated regularly and in compliance.
  4. Regularly communicate with program clients to ensure program satisfaction, address challenges, collect data, inform of policies or updates, and provide support and referrals as needed.
  5. Assist clients to access appropriate benefits and basic needs; appropriate medical, mental health and substance use treatment providers.
  6. Provide crisis intervention for immediate housing needs, medical, mental health and substance use issues.
  7. Assist Director of Social Services with direct care staff management including interview and hire process, providing orientation and guidance, reviews, and coaching and disciplinary action when needed.
  8. Assist the Social Services department with scheduling and coordinating staff for in-home visits as well as multiple center-based locations as needed.
  9. Assist with any community inquiries on all agency services, client referrals to community resources, and represent the program at occasional community events and/or presentations.
  10. Coverage of emergency cell phone on a bi-weekly basis or as needed.
  11. Plan and execute monthly Social & Activity Group for program.
  12. Assisting the Social Services Administrator with social service-related programs and events such as nutrition education classes, parent groups, sibling groups and social work team meetings.
  13. Assist with supervision, task management and instruction of social work interns.
  14. Prepare parent surveys.
  15. Organize and maintain client files and staff as required by the County grant.
  16. Assisting with data collection, monitoring and reporting requirements related to enrollment and social services.
  17. Flexibility of working hours will be required to meet the child and family’s needs which include evening (2-3 per week) and weekend hours as needed.
